Universities should not be ‘security establishments’, say experts on terror

“Experts on Islam and terrorism have urged caution over calls for universities to be more hands-on in checking that students are not being radicalised on campus. An attempt by a former University College London student to blow up a passenger jet on Christmas Day has prompted criticism of universities for failing to monitor students for extremist leanings …” (more)
